In the heart of the vineyards of Cahors and the Lot Valley, Prayssac is the location of the most beautiful walks and of the tasting pleasures with his foie gras, confit and good wine. Located 1.5 km from the town, in the heart of a wooded area of 7 hectares, the resort of Prayssac, consists of 40 accommodations and 20 single-storey chalets. The park includes following facilities: parking and shared barbecue for free, launderette and billiard on payment. Further: a library, toy library, TV room, table tennis, table football, courts (volley, basket, badminton, bowls), play area for children and a swimming pool with paddling pool (open from 29/05 to 04/09/2010).

Prayssac is a commune in the Lot department in south-western France. A small and particularly lively little town in the heart of the vineyard. Prayssac has all the amenities associated with a small town. Two supermarkets, banks, several restaurants, shops, a tourist office and several markets. The main food market is held on Friday mornings, with local farmers markets held on Sunday mornings throughout the summer. There are many other events in the summer months, including antique markets, musical evening, craft fairs and of course the annual Wine Festival (Fete du Vin). It is an ideal destination for a "hiking" vacation in the Lot. Discover Cahors and the Valentré bridge, admire St. Cirq Lapopie, classified "Plus Beau Village de France" or take a stroll trough the Causses du Quercy Regional Natural Park. Take walks in the Pech Merle cave, the Lot valley or visit Bonaguil.
And many other activities await you: fishing, boat renting, horseback riding, paintball.
